Ernest Borgnine
Born: January 24, 1917
Died: July 8, 2012 (aged 95)
Bio: Ernest Borgnine was an American actor and voice actor whose career spanned over six decades. He was noted for his gruff but calm voice, Machiavellian eyebrows, and gap-toothed Cheshire cat grin.
Known for:
- Marty (1955)
- The Wild Bunch (1969)
- Airwolf (1984 – 1987)
- The Poseidon Adventure (1972)
- From Here to Eternity (1953)
